Project Prioritization: how to make the decision well
Project prioritization selects a feasible portfolio of initiatives when impact, effort, budget, dependencies, and strategic constraints conflict.
Written and reviewed by Optivise. Published and updated 2026-08-14.
Why this decision is hard
Simple scoring lists ignore capacity, dependencies, budget caps, required work, and portfolio balance. The highest score is not always a portfolio that fits the rules. A useful method distinguishes rules that cannot be broken from preferences that can be traded off. It also records the objective before comparing alternatives, so a team can explain the result rather than defend a black box.

Method comparison
Manual ordering is quick but misses interacting constraints. Scoring compares preferences but does not guarantee feasibility. Optimization evaluates feasible choices against an explicit objective.

Why optimize project prioritization instead of sorting by score?
Optimization can respect real limits such as budget, team capacity, required dependencies, and must-do work. A sorted score list cannot.
